マルチプレイでボイスチャットなどを実装したいと考えています。

ピクセルストリーミングを使用したwebアクセス可能なメタバースを制作しています。

webメタバースでマルチプレイをする際に①ボイスチャットや②テキストチャット、③パワポなどの資料を画面共有できるようにする機能を持たせたいのですが、それぞれどのように実装することがオススメでしょうか。

webアクセスすることがネックになると思いますが、ご教示のほどよろしくお願いいたします。

・unrealでwebメタバース制作
・最大同時接続数100
・以下3つの機能を実装する方法をご教示いただきたいです
①ボイスチャット
②テキストチャット
③パワーポイントなどの資料を画面共有する